Leadership Review Briefing — Branch Managers

Subject: Currency-Hedging Decision, Fenwick Trading Group

Following sustained volatility in the Oravian mark, treasury recommends forward contracts covering 70% of projected receivables for the next two quarters. Unhedged exposure eroded branch margins by roughly two points last quarter. Implementation begins next month, pending board ratification. The confidential strategic context appears below.

management briefing: Only 33 of the 205 pilot accounts renewed Kasath, so a churn review is set for October 17. Weniusek Logistics is in early talks to buy Holethax Freight for about $345.6 million.

# SDK Parity Contacts

The Korvid platform ships two client SDKs: Sparrow (mobile) and Heron (server). Feature parity is tracked in the Ledgerline matrix; Heron currently lags on token rotation. Security-relevant gaps must be flagged before release sign-off. Parity decisions are owned by the SDK guild, not individual maintainers. For parity questions or to report a gap, write to the guild.

escalation mailbox, bagef-bagag: oliax.drumir.jorath@crelvolabs.test

Hello plugin authors,

Responsibility for the Hueline color-contrast accessibility audit is changing hands this month. The audit itself is unchanged: every plugin submitted to the Brightlet marketplace is still checked against our contrast thresholds, and failures still block listing. What changes is the escalation path — waiver requests, false-positive reports, and threshold questions will no longer go through the general review queue. Effective immediately, all such matters go to the new owner named below.

approver of hahog-hahap = Ulaath Praael

LEADERSHIP REVIEW BRIEFING — Sales Leads

Treasury has decided to hedge 70% of forecast receivables from the Veldessa region for the next four quarters, using forward contracts arranged through Cormant Capital. This locks in margins on the Bryneth product line and removes the exchange-rate volatility that distorted last year's commission calculations. Quote in local currency as usual; pricing tables are unaffected. Questions go through regional finance. The confidential planning context follows below.

internal memo for hawif-yadug: Gross margin on Druix came in at 5 percent against a plan of 15 percent. Only 7 of the 80 pilot accounts renewed Druix, so a churn review is set for October 1.